As the 2019 general elections draws nearer, a renowned broadcast journalist and advocate for gender equality, Mrs Adaora Onyechere, has called on Imolites, especially the good people of Okigwe state constituency to fully participate in the forthcoming general elections by voting for individuals with requisite qualities and knowledge and not political parties in order to better their lots.

The broadcaster cum politician made this assertion recently in Owerri, the Imo state capital while briefing journalists on her readiness to make the people of Okigwe state constituency have a feel of what effective representation is once she wins the position come 2019. The candidate of Action Alliance (AA) for Okigwe state constituency also expressed optimism in her ability to win at the polls following the tremendous support and acceptance she enjoys both from the old and the young who see her as one who has come to serve her people selflessly with her wealth of experience.

The Ihube born female politician frowned at the level of poverty her people have been subjected to as a result of bad governance and poor representation both at the state and Federal levels, stressing that her community and other neighbouring communities have been in total blackout for the past three years and nothing has been done about it.

She further stressed that this era is the time for youths to occupy various leadership positions. Hon Adaora Onyechere, urged the youths to get the needed experiences and then express their willingness to serve their people at various levels, shun thuggery and other social vices that may destroy or hinder their glorious future.

The emerging visionary politician opined that her idea of politics is not to enrich herself but to meet the needs of her people by interfacing with her constituents on regular basis to know their challenges. She berated the poor performance of the sitting representatives, both at the state and federal levels and called on the people of Okigwe state constituency not to mortgage their future for another four years by selling their votes and conscience by giving the wrong people their priceless mandate.

The only woman in the race for Okigwe state constituency stated that over the years she has been like a loud gong in her television programmes while championing for good governance. She added that this has propelled her to come out to practice what she preaches by contesting for a seat in the Imo State House of Assembly, to enable her serve the good people of Okigwe LGA, through effective representation. She also revealed that she registered over 2000 women in Action Alliance (AA) party in the recent past to pave way for the party’s victory in all elective positions come 2019.
